6 background-color: #ddd;
7 font-family: "Bitstream Vera Sans", sans-serif;
18 background: hsl(0, 0%, 30%);
44 background-color: #03c;
46 text-decoration: none;
50 background-color: #ddd;
52 margin: 0 1em 1em 1em;
54 @media (min-width: 500pt) {
56 grid-template-columns: auto minmax(25%,20em);
62 background-color: white;
63 border: 3px solid #aaa;
71 #about, #getting-started {
78 grid-template-columns: auto 2em;
84 #header h1, #header h2 {margin: 0}
85 #selected-list-name { font-weight: bold; }
105 padding-bottom: 10px;
108 list-style-type: none;
109 border-bottom: 1px solid #ccc;
111 #sidebar ul.links li {
116 font-family: sans-serif;
117 margin: 1.2em 0 0.6em 0;
125 code, .filepath, .app-info {
126 font-family: 'Andale Mono', Monaco, 'Liberation Mono', 'Bitstream Vera Sans Mono', 'DejaVu Sans Mono', monospace;
132 font-family: sans-serif;
137 .have-lists .have-no-lists {
140 .have-lists #lists-sidebar-item { display: block; }
141 .needs-lists { display: none; }
142 .have-lists .needs-lists { display: block; }
143 .have-list-items #list-is-empty { display: none; }
149 grid-template-columns: auto auto;
152 .table-2-col > .arrow {
155 .have-list #list-contents {
160 grid-template-columns: auto max-content;
166 grid-template-columns: max-content auto max-content;
168 background: hsla(0, 0%, 90%, 0);
172 .list-item-row:hover {
173 background: hsla(0, 0%, 90%, 1);
175 .list-item-row input[type="checkbox"] {
178 .list-item-row .description { cursor: text; min-width: 2em; }
179 .list-item-row .edit-trigger {
184 background: hsla(0, 0%, 80%, 0);
186 .list-item-row:hover .edit-trigger {
191 #list-edit-trigger:hover {
192 background: hsla(0, 0%, 90%, 1);
204 background: hsla(0, 0%, 50%, 50%);
207 .blocked #busy-screen {
218 display: inline-block;
219 background: hsla(0, 0%, 100%, 75%);
223 padding-inline-start: .75ex;
226 border: 1px solid transparent;
227 border-top: 1px solid #bbb;
230 grid-template-columns: auto max-content;
234 ul#lists > li:hover {
235 border: 1px solid black;
237 ul#lists > li.selected {
238 background: hsl(0, 0%, 70%);
249 justify-items: center;
250 border-radius: 0.75ex;
253 ul#lists > li.editing span.ui-icon-disk { display: inline-block; }
262 .ui-dialog .ui-dialog-buttonpane {
265 .ui-dialog .ui-dialog-buttonpane .ui-dialog-buttonset {
269 .ui-dialog-buttonset > button.btn-delete {
274 .ui-button.btn-delete:hover {
275 background: hsl(0, 70%, 92.9%);
278 .edit-item-dialog input[type="text"],
279 .edit-list-dialog input[type="text"] {
281 box-sizing: border-box;